Client Servicing Associates are responsible for delivering top-notch operational support and fostering strong relationships with Clearwater's global clients. They excel in addressing inquiries related to investment and accounting matters, serving as a vital link between clients and internal teams. These analysts play a pivotal role in delivering prompt, precise, and comprehensive responses to client queries, with the ultimate objective of efficiently resolving a substantial number of issues while ensuring that clients become enthusiastic advocates of Clearwater. 

 

Responsibilities: 

  • Manage client inquiries & requests on various topics across investment accounting, asset classes and financial markets. 

  • Deliver timely and accurate information regarding Financial Statements & Analytics Reporting. 

  • Complete operational tasks such as account set up, client lockdowns, compliance, reconciliation validation. 

  • Collaborate directly with clients to build valuable relationships and enhance their experience as a Clearwater user. 

  • Validate investment data against available third-party market data sources and show proficiency in proprietary internal tools for reconciling investment transactions. 

  • Effectively navigates through knowledge base and documentation, using internal tools and resources to proactively solve client queries and problems. 

  • Manage workflow based on productivity and quality metrics; organizing your day to prioritize high importance or critical work. 

  • Take on a variety of team and client related, long-term projects that may involve collaboration with other internal teams. 

  • Assist in training and coaching more junior team members. 

 

 

Required Skills: 

  • Good understanding of investment accounting, financial statements, amortization, interest income, and other accounting concepts. 

  • Intermediate understanding of fixed income and equity investments. 

  • Finance and/or accounting experience preferred. 

  • Strong computer skills, including proficiency in Microsoft Office.  

  • Excellent attention to detail and strong documentation skills.  

  • Outstanding verbal and written communication skills.  

  • Strong organizational and interpersonal skills. 

  • Exceptional problem-solving abilities.  

 

Education and Experience:   

  • Bachelor’s degree or higher in Accounting or Financial/Business-related field.  

  • 1+ years of relevant experience.

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
